‎Mobily in preliminary talks with TAWAL for telecom tower buyout

Etihad Etisalat Co. (Mobily) said that, in response to media reports and social media posts published on July 20, regarding ongoing talks with TAWAL over the potential sale of its telecommunications towers, the two parties have held preliminary discussions on the matter.

In a statement on Tadawul, the company said no memorandum of understanding or binding agreement has been signed, except for a confidentiality agreement required by the nature of the discussions, adding that the talks do not result in any financial impact or obligation for the company.

Mobily said it remains committed to promptly disclosing any material developments in accordance with the Capital Market Authority’s (CMa) listing rules and ongoing disclosure requirements.
